简单网页设计模板HTML分享(提供多种简单易用的网页设计模板)
13
2024-08-25
在网页开发中,按钮是非常常见且重要的元素之一。合理的按钮位置可以提升用户体验,并增加用户交互性。本文将详细介绍如何通过HTML设置按钮的位置,使你的网页更具吸引力。
1.使用div容器包裹按钮元素
在HTML中,我们可以使用div标签来创建一个容器,并将按钮元素放置在这个容器内部。通过设置div容器的样式属性,可以实现按钮位置的调整。
2.设置容器的宽度和高度
为了确保按钮能够在指定位置上显示,我们需要为div容器设置合适的宽度和高度。可以通过CSS样式表中的width和height属性来实现。
3.使用position属性进行绝对定位
通过在div容器中设置position属性为absolute,可以实现按钮的绝对定位。通过设置top、left、right、bottom属性,可以精确地控制按钮的位置。
4.使用margin属性进行相对定位
除了绝对定位,我们也可以使用相对定位来调整按钮的位置。通过设置margin属性,可以在不影响其他元素的情况下,将按钮相对于其正常位置偏移。
5.使用float属性进行浮动布局
如果在页面中有多个按钮需要布局,我们可以使用float属性将它们浮动到一行或一列中。通过设置按钮的float属性为left或right,可以让按钮在水平方向上进行布局。
6.使用text-align属性对按钮进行居中
有时候,我们希望按钮在容器中水平居中显示。可以通过设置div容器的text-align属性为center,来实现按钮的居中对齐。
7.使用display属性进行灵活布局
通过设置div容器的display属性为flex,可以实现灵活的按钮布局。配合使用flex属性,可以轻松调整按钮在容器内部的位置和排列方式。
8.使用CSS框架进行快速布局
如果你不想手动编写CSS样式,可以考虑使用一些流行的CSS框架,如Bootstrap或Foundation。这些框架提供了丰富的布局组件和样式类,可以帮助你快速设置按钮位置。
9.考虑响应式设计的按钮位置设置
在移动设备和不同屏幕尺寸下,按钮位置的设置需要具备响应式能力。通过使用媒体查询和CSS媒体类型,可以针对不同设备设定不同的按钮位置。
10.使用CSS动画增加按钮的吸引力
除了位置调整,我们还可以通过使用CSS动画为按钮增加一些效果,如渐变、旋转或缩放。这些动画效果可以吸引用户的注意力,增加按钮的吸引力。
11.控制按钮位置对页面布局的影响
在进行按钮位置调整时,需要注意调整后可能对页面整体布局产生的影响。合理的按钮位置不仅需要美观,还要保证网页其他元素的正常显示。
12.调试常见问题及解决方案
在实际设置过程中,可能会遇到一些问题,如按钮位置不准确或与其他元素重叠等。本节将介绍一些常见问题及相应的解决方案。
13.按钮位置设置的最佳实践
在进行按钮位置设置时,有一些最佳实践可以参考。本节将介绍一些经验和技巧,帮助你在实际开发中更好地设计按钮位置。
14.示例演示及代码分享
通过实际示例演示和代码分享,你将更好地理解如何设置按钮位置。我们将提供一些简单的代码示例,供你参考和实践。
15.与展望
通过本文的学习,你应该已经掌握了如何使用HTML设置按钮的位置。合理的按钮位置可以提升用户体验,使你的网页更具吸引力。未来,随着技术的发展,按钮位置设置可能还会有新的方法和技巧,希望你能继续保持学习和探索的热情。
在HTML中,button元素是常用的交互元素之一。通过合理的设置,可以使button在页面中的位置更加合理、美观,并且符合用户交互的需求。本文将介绍如何使用HTML来设置button的位置,包括使用CSS属性进行定位、使用表格布局、使用Flex布局等不同的方法。
使用CSS属性进行绝对定位
使用CSS的position属性和top、right、bottom、left属性可以对button元素进行绝对定位。通过指定不同的数值,可以将button放置在页面的任意位置。通过设置position为absolute,top为50px,left为100px,可以将button移动到页面的(100,50)位置。
使用CSS属性进行相对定位
相对定位是指根据元素原本的位置进行微调,可以使用CSS的position属性和top、right、bottom、left属性来实现。相对于原本位置的微调可以通过指定正负数值来实现向上、向下、向左、向右的移动。通过设置position为relative,top为-20px,left为30px,可以将button相对于原本位置向左上方偏移。
使用表格布局进行按钮位置设置
表格布局是一种常用的网页布局方式,通过使用HTML的table元素可以轻松设置button的位置。可以将button放置在表格的不同单元格中,通过合理的调整行列的跨度,可以实现不同的位置设置。将button放置在表格的第二行第三列,可以使用HTML的tr和td元素进行设置。
使用Flex布局进行按钮位置设置
Flex布局是一种现代的网页布局方式,通过使用CSS的flexbox属性可以实现灵活的按钮位置设置。通过设置不同的flex属性值,可以将button放置在不同的行列中,实现更加复杂的布局效果。通过设置flex为1,可以使button占据整个容器的宽度。
使用float属性进行按钮位置设置
float属性可以实现元素的左浮动或右浮动,从而实现按钮的位置设置。通过设置不同的float属性值,可以使button元素靠左或靠右对齐,并与其他元素进行排列。通过设置float为left,可以使button靠页面的左侧对齐。
使用网格布局进行按钮位置设置
网格布局是一种新的网页布局方式,通过使用CSS的grid属性可以实现灵活的按钮位置设置。通过将页面分割为不同的网格单元,并将button放置在特定的网格中,可以实现复杂的页面布局。将button放置在第二行第三列的网格中,可以使用CSS的grid-row和grid-column属性进行设置。
使用定位元素进行按钮位置设置
除了使用CSS属性进行定位外,还可以使用其他元素作为定位基准来设置button的位置。通过将button元素嵌套在其他元素中,并使用CSS的position属性对嵌套元素进行定位,可以实现更加灵活的按钮位置设置。可以将button放置在一个固定宽度的容器中,并对容器进行居中设置。
使用JavaScript动态调整按钮位置
除了静态的位置设置外,还可以使用JavaScript动态调整button的位置。通过使用JavaScript获取button元素,并通过改变其style属性中的left、top值来实现位置的动态调整。可以根据用户的点击事件,使button向右移动一定的距离。
考虑响应式设计的按钮位置设置
在设计button的位置时,需要考虑不同屏幕尺寸下的适配问题。通过使用CSS的媒体查询和响应式布局技术,可以根据不同设备的屏幕尺寸调整button的位置和样式。在小屏幕设备上,可以将button放置在页面底部,并使用合适的字体大小。
使用CSS框模型调整按钮位置
CSS框模型是指通过使用CSS的padding、border和margin属性来调整元素的位置和外观。通过调整button元素的这些属性,可以实现按钮位置的微调。通过增加button的padding值,可以使按钮在宽度上占据更多的空间。
使用媒体查询调整按钮位置
媒体查询是一种CSS技术,可以根据不同屏幕尺寸应用不同的样式规则。通过使用媒体查询,可以根据不同的屏幕宽度设置button的位置。在大屏幕设备上,可以将button放置在页面的右侧,而在小屏幕设备上,则放置在页面的底部。
使用CSS网格布局调整按钮位置
CSS网格布局是一种现代的网页布局方式,通过使用CSS的grid属性可以实现复杂的按钮位置设置。通过将页面划分为不同的网格单元,并指定button所在的网格,可以实现灵活的位置布局。将button放置在第一行第二列的网格中,可以使用CSS的grid-row和grid-column属性进行设置。
考虑用户交互体验的按钮位置设置
在设置button的位置时,还需要考虑用户的交互体验。通过将button放置在易于触达的位置,可以提高用户的点击效率。在移动设备上,可以将button放置在页面底部,使用户可以用大拇指轻松点击。
使用CSS伪类调整按钮位置
CSS伪类是一种CSS技术,可以对特定的元素状态应用不同的样式。通过使用伪类,可以根据button元素的不同状态设置其位置。通过使用:hover伪类,可以在鼠标悬停时将button向右移动一定的距离。
通过本文的介绍,我们可以了解到HTML中设置button位置的多种方法。无论是使用CSS属性进行定位,还是使用表格布局、Flex布局等现代布局方式,都可以实现灵活的按钮位置设置。在实际应用中,根据页面需求和用户体验进行选择合适的方法,可以使页面更加美观、易用。熟练掌握button位置设置技巧,对于网页设计和交互效果的提升非常重要。
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 3561739510@qq.com 举报,一经查实,本站将立刻删除。